如果不对reducer进行拆分,当项目越来越大时,就会变得极难维护。Redux 提供了一个combineReducers
方法,用于 Reducer 的拆分。你只要定义各个子 Reducer 函数,然后用这个方法,将它们合成一个大的 Reducer。
一.从redux中引入combineReducers
import { combineReducers } from 'redux'
二.调用该方法,并传入从其他模块引入进来的子reducer,然后导出
import headerReducer from '../common/header/store'
const reducer = combineReducers({
header: headerReducer
})
export default reducer
转载于:https://www.cnblogs.com/zhanyoulin/p/11123465.html